Cell culture grade monoclonal antibodies are obtained by purifying hybridoma culture medium with Protein A purification.
These antibodies can completely eliminate any contamination of mice and no mice are sacrificed during the process.
Therefore, such antibodies can have high affinity, high purity, and no contamination. Antibody Reactive Against Recombinant Protein. -
